UART Mode Select

The UART Mode Select option allows you to select the UART mode for the system.

IrDA

IrDA is set as the IR serial mode. If this option is

selected, COM2 will be disabled.

ASKIR

ASKIR is set as the IR serial mode. If this option is

selected, COM2 will be disabled.

Normal

(D

EFAULT

)

COM2 is enabled and the IR device disabled

x RxD, TxD Active [Hi,Lo]

The RxD, TxD Active BIOS option allows you to set the infra-red reception (RxD) and

transmission (TxD) polarity. (This option can only be selected if the UART is set in IrDA mode or

ASKIR mode.) The following configuration options are available,
